Comprehending Property Law and Conveyancing
Navigating the complexities of property law and conveyancing can be a tricky task for sellers. Property law covers the entitlements associated with real estate, while conveyancing is the system involved in selling property ownership. Grasping these ideas is essential for anyone engaged in a property transaction to ensure a smooth and positive outcome.
- Property law encompasses a broad range of legal matters, including ownership rights, boundaries, easements, and zoning regulations.
- Conveyancing involves a series of actions that must be followed to exchange property ownership legally and effectively.

Rental Property Management Essentials
Effective property administration involves a range of essential responsibilities. A successful landlord must be able to effectively handle maintenance, tenant relations, andcontract adherence.
First and foremost, it's crucial to establish clear standards with your tenants from the outset. This includes a detailed rental contract that outlines responsibilities for both parties. Thorough communication is vital to foster strong tenant relationships and handle any issues promptly.
Scheduled property inspections is essential to prevent larger, more costly issues down the road. Keeping accurate financial records is another essential aspect of property management. This allows you to track income and expenses, calculate profitability, and ensure compliance with tax requirements.
Asset Valuation and Appraisal Techniques
Determining the accurate value of real estate is a vital step in various transactions, including trading. Property valuation relies on thorough appraisal techniques that analyze a range of elements.
Appraisal methods can be broadly classified into three main categories: cost, income, and sales comparison approaches. The cost approach focuses on the reconstruction cost of the property, while the income approach considers the potential revenue generated by the asset.
The sales comparison approach, however, compares the subject property to similar properties that have recently been transacted. Each approach yields valuable information and is often employed in combination to arrive the most sound valuation.
